Using the Riak Java client, I am executing a search map reduce like this: MapReduceResult result = riakClient.mapReduce(SEARCH_BUCKET, search).execute();
String search = "systemId:" + systemName + " AND indexId:" + indexId; MapReduceResult result = riakClient.mapReduce(SEARCH_BUCKET, search).execute(); This worked fine when the bucket contained a few thousand keys. Now that we have far more data stored in the bucket (at least 250K keys), it's throwing this generic error: com.basho.riak.client.RiakException: java.io.IOException: {"error":"map_reduce_error"} We've also noticed that storing new key/values in the bucket has slowed WAY down. Any idea what's going on? Are there limitations to Search Map Reduce? Are there configuration options that need changed?
